How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Venetian Village?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Venetian Village Studio Apartments | $815 | $762 | $868 |
| Venetian Village 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,222 | $949 | $1,595 |
| Venetian Village 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,190 | $722 | $1,850 |
| Venetian Village 3 Bedroom Apartments | $688 | $622 | $822 |
